Output 3742ba99513859ea491b54c0d7ff3b8728981ddc2d9103059a2911b4f4d58eca:2

value
20118882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ac3fc78fe249b578068c11573ecc9f9e2250a7 OP_EQUALVERIFY OP_CHECKSIG
address
16AfBphqRUDbDRHwCDV3pmz1emCrYVDPxY
transaction
3742ba99513859ea491b54c0d7ff3b8728981ddc2d9103059a2911b4f4d58eca
spent
true